One of the most important pieces of fire fighting equipment in a building is fire extinguishers. These portable devices are designed to suppress small fires before they have a chance to escalate. They come in various types, each suitable for different classes of fires, such as class A (ordinary combustibles like wood and paper), class B (flammable liquids like gasoline), and class C (electrical fires). It is crucial to have the right type of fire extinguisher readily available in areas where specific types of fire hazards are present.

Fire extinguishers should be strategically placed in easily accessible locations throughout a building, with clear signage indicating their presence. They should be mounted on walls or placed in cabinets to prevent damage or theft. Regular inspections and maintenance are also essential to ensure that fire extinguishers are in good working condition and ready for immediate use in case of an emergency.

Another essential piece of fire fighting equipment in buildings is fire alarms. These devices are designed to detect the presence of smoke or fire and alert occupants to evacuate the building immediately. Fire alarms can save lives by providing early warning of a potential fire, giving people time to escape to safety before the situation becomes critical. Regular testing and maintenance of fire alarms are vital to ensure that they are functioning correctly and can effectively warn occupants in the event of a fire emergency.

Fire hose reels are another important fire fighting equipment found in many buildings, especially larger establishments like office buildings, hospitals, and shopping centers. These reels are designed to provide a continuous supply of water to suppress fires in their early stages. Fire hose reels can be easily extended to reach different areas of a building and are typically connected to a water supply system. Proper training on how to use fire hose reels is essential to ensure they are deployed effectively in an emergency.

In addition to fire extinguishers, fire alarms, and fire hose reels, other fire fighting equipment commonly found in buildings includes fire blankets, fire hydrants, emergency lighting, and fire suppression systems. Fire blankets are used to smother small fires or wrap around a person to protect them from flames. Fire hydrants are outdoor water outlets used by firefighters to connect hoses and suppress large fires. Emergency lighting is crucial during a fire emergency to guide occupants to safety when normal lighting fails. Fire suppression systems, such as sprinkler systems, are designed to automatically detect and suppress fires in buildings, saving lives and minimizing property damage.
